Sorts Of Barber Shears

Barber shears come in different kinds, each made to serve particular functions in hair cutting and designing. Understanding these types will certainly aid you pick the best pair for your demands.

Straight Shears: These are the most common kind of barber shears and are utilized for basic cutting. They have a straight blade that provides a clean, accurate cut, making them suitable for developing sharp lines and detailed work.

Thinning Shears: Thinning shears, likewise referred to as texturizing shears, feature one serrated blade and one straight blade. They are utilized to minimize mass and include appearance to the hair without changing its length considerably. This kind of shear is necessary for developing split appearances and mixing.

Curved Shears: Curved shears have a blade that curves outward, making them perfect for cutting and shaping around the contours of the head. They are particularly helpful for cutting the neckline and creating soft, rounded shapes.

Offset Shears: These shears have an ergonomic layout with an offset handle, which helps in reducing strain on the hand and wrist throughout long term usage. They are preferred by lots of barbers for their convenience and simplicity of use.

Swivel Shears: Swivel shears feature a rotating thumb ring that allows for a more all-natural hand placement. This layout helps in reducing hand tiredness and offers better ability to move, making them suitable for in-depth and elaborate cuts.

Choosing the Right Barber Shears

Selecting the right barber shears entails taking into consideration a number of crucial elements:

Blade Material: High-quality barber shears are typically made from stainless-steel or high-carbon steel. Stainless-steel provides sturdiness and resistance to rust, while high-carbon steel gives phenomenal intensity and edge retention. Some shears additionally include coverings for added defense.

Blade Sharpness: The intensity of the blades impacts the quality of the cut. Look for shears with carefully developed blades that can puncture hair easily. Dull blades can create split ends and unequal cuts.

Handle Layout: The deal with layout of barber shears effects comfort and control. Take into consideration shears with ergonomic deals with that fit comfortably in your hand. Offset and swivel takes care of are prominent selections for minimizing strain and enhancing precision.

Dimension and Weight: The dimension and weight of the shears must match your hand dimension and cutting design. Larger shears appropriate for cutting longer hair, while smaller sized shears provide better control for thorough work. Light-weight shears can decrease hand exhaustion during lengthy sessions.

Brand and Cost: While rate can be an indicator of top quality, it is necessary to select a respectable brand understood for generating durable and trustworthy shears. Investing in premium shears can boost your cutting efficiency and long life.

Maintenance and Care

Correct upkeep is essential for maintaining your barber shears in leading condition. Comply with these ideas to guarantee their longevity:

Cleaning: After each usage, tidy the shears with a soft cloth to remove hair and product deposit. Make use of a mild disinfectant or scrubing alcohol to disinfect the blades. Avoid submerging shears in water, as it can cause corrosion and damages.

Lubrication: Use a few drops of shears oil to the pivot point of the shears to maintain the blades relocating efficiently. Normal lubrication reduces friction and avoids deterioration.

Developing: Develop your shears routinely to preserve their cutting efficiency. Utilize a specialist sharpening service or a honing stone to bring back the side. Stay clear of making use of an unpleasant sharpening tool, as Learn more it can damage the blades.

Storage: Store your shears in a safety case or sheath when not in use. Maintain them in a dry location to avoid rust and rust. Avoid dropping or mishandling the shears, as it can affect their alignment and cutting ability.
